Lots of work to hike in to that spot just to fish an hour or two. That spot is tough, yet if you lit a small campfire and boil coffee and fish through the night no telling what you would catch. If you're fishing flatheads go dark they don't like a bright light. If those sail cats and rays are there so are the flounder. Stay quiet and dark you could fish shallower and closer to the bank on your flanks to either side, those fish are chasing the bait in the shallows especially at night in that outside bend. Get there early enough to catch bait in the cut behind you. Good luck.👍🏻
